4 Questions to See If Your Brand Is Truly Memorable
Is your brand unforgettable? A memorable brand sticks in the minds of your audience and stands out from the crowd. Let’s dive into four key questions to help you figure out if your brand is leaving a lasting impression.
01. Can Your Brand Be Identified at a Glance?
- Is your logo, color scheme, and design easily recognizable? A memorable brand has distinct visual elements that people can spot instantly. Test it out—can someone recall your brand after just a quick glance? If your brand’s look isn’t that easy to pin down, it might be time for a visual refresh.
02. Does Your Brand Have a Clear and Unique Value Proposition?
- What makes your brand special? A strong, unique value proposition sets your brand apart from the competition. Ask yourself if your brand clearly communicates what makes it unique. If not, it’s time to sharpen your messaging and make sure your audience knows exactly why they should choose you.
03. Are Your Brand’s Values and Personality Consistent Across All Touchpoints?
- Consistency is key! Check if your brand’s voice, tone, and values are the same across your website, social media, and other channels. A consistent brand experience helps people remember you and builds trust. If you’re sending mixed signals, your brand’s memorability might be slipping through the cracks.
04. Does Your Brand Evoke an Emotional Response?
- Emotions are a powerful tool in branding. Does your brand connect with your audience on an emotional level? Think about whether your messaging and visuals resonate with people. If not, it might be time to inject some storytelling to create a deeper impact. After all, a brand that stirs emotions is one that sticks.
By asking these questions, you can gauge if your brand is truly memorable. If you find areas where improvement is needed, don’t hesitate to tweak your strategy.
